REPAIRING / SERVICING TV THOMSON T22E27U

Technical description and composition of the THOMSON T22E27U TV, panel type and modules used. The composition of the modules.
THOMSON LED
Model: T22E27U
Chassis / Version: MT27
Panel: V216BG1-LE1
LED driver (backlight): integrated into PSU
PWM LED driver: MAP3204
MOSFET LED driver: MDS1903
Power Supply (PSU): 40-ES2410-PWC1XG
PWM Power: FAN6754
MainBoard: 40-MT2700-MAA2XG (H)
IC MainBoard: MT8227AAKU 1229-BMSL, 25Q32BVSIG, TPA3113D2, D13N3LT
Tuner: 18273 TCL
Control: RC3000M13
Specifications T22E27U

General recommendations for TV LCD LED repair
Possible manifestations of malfunctions
- The THOMSON T22E27U TV does not turn on and does not show any signs of operability at all. No response to the remote control and front panel control buttons.
With similar manifestations, a malfunction is most likely found in the 40-ES2410-PWC1XG power module. It is necessary to measure its output supply voltages, and if they are absent, check the serviceability of the power switches of the converters and rectifier diodes for the probability of breakdown in semiconductor PN junctions.
In case of breakdowns in the secondary circuits of the converter, it can usually work in an emergency mode in a short-circuit mode, and with a short circuit in the power elements of the primary circuit, the mains fuse or current sensor in the source of the key most often breaks off.
Breakdown of Mos-Fet switches used in switching power supplies is often caused by malfunctions of other elements, for example, in the power supply circuit of the PWM controller, in frequency setting or damper circuits, as well as in negative feedback stabilization. FAN6754 PWM microcircuits are usually checked by replacing them with new ones, or knowingly working.
- There is no image, there is sound, it reacts to the remote control. Or the image may appear for a second when turned on and disappear immediately.
Usually, in such cases, a malfunction is detected in the LED panel backlight nodes. The reason may be both in the power supply of the LEDs, in their serviceability (breakdown or breakage), as well as in the violation of the contact connections of the LED strips.
To check the LED strips for breakage without disassembling the panel, for example, a current source will help. It is impossible to open series-connected PN junctions with a simple multimeter; a voltage of the order of several tens of volts is required.
- The indicator on the front panel blinks, the TV does not turn on in operating mode, does not respond to the remote control.
Repair or diagnostics of the 40-MT2700-MAA2XG motherboard should begin with checking the stabilizers and power converters required to power the microcircuits and matrix. If necessary, you should update or replace the software (software). Sometimes it is necessary to check or replace (if necessary) elements of the MainBoard - MT8227AAKU 1229-BMSL, 25Q32BVSIG, TPA3113D2, D13N3LT. In cases where a BGA processor is used, its malfunction is usually detected by the local warm-up method.

 If the THOMSON T22E27U does not have an image, but there is sound, often the V216BG1-LE1 display backlight simply does not work. Moreover, in LED TVs, the LEDs inside the panel usually fail, less often the LED driver.

In such cases, you can see a barely noticeable image with a successful hit of external light on the screen.
Replacing the LEDs requires disassembling the V216BG1-LE1 LCD panel - a process that requires experience and qualifications from the master. We do not recommend doing such work on your own to the owners of TVs and craftsmen who do not have experience in repairing LCD panels
If there is no image, and the backlight is on, the screen becomes slightly lighter when turned on, and in an open TV, light can be seen through the holes in the panel case.

In this case, the panel may also be faulty - damage to the strips, loops, for example, as a result of moisture ingress after unsuccessful washing of the screen, the T-CON (Timing Controller) board may be faulty. But the main board MainBoard 40-MT2700-MAA2XG often turns out to be faulty; a software failure is also possible.
Then, first of all, you need to check the panel supply voltage, the fuses on the T-CON board, as well as the supply and reference voltages of the column and line drivers - VGH, VGL, Vcom.

If these measurements are within the normal range, it is necessary to trace the passage of LVDS signals from MainBoard 40-MT2700-MAA2XG with an oscilloscope, as well as synchronization signals to loops with drivers.
Flooded or unsuccessfully washed screens of LED TVs can be restored, in about half of the cases, usually if significant damage has not formed in the loops and panel strips.


In cases where there is no tuning for terrestrial or cable TV channels, you should make sure that the software is correct, as well as that the supply voltages on the terminals of the 18273 TCL tuner are in line. It is also necessary to check with an oscilloscope the presence of pulses of data exchange between the tuner and the processor via the I2C bus.

The main features of the THOMSON T22E27U device:
Installed matrix (LED-panel) V216BG1-LE1.
A converter combined with a power supply is used to power the backlight LEDs, and is controlled by the MAP3204 PWM controller. The keys of the MDS1903 type are used as power elements of the LED driver.
The formation of the necessary supply voltages for all nodes of the THOMSON T22E27U TV is carried out by the 40-ES2410-PWC1XG power module, or its analogs using FAN6754 microcircuits.
MainBoard - the main board (motherboard) is a 40-MT2700-MAA2XG module, using MT8227AAKU 1229-BMSL, 25Q32BVSIG, TPA3113D2, D13N3LT chips and others.
Tuner 18273 TCL provides reception of television programs and tuning to channels.

Additional technical information about the panel:
Brand: CHIMEI INNOLUX
Model: V216BG1-LE1
Type: a-Si TFT-LCD, Panel
Diagonal size: 21.6 inch
Resolution: 1366x768, WXGA
Display Mode: TN, Normally White, Transmissive
Active Area: 477.417x268.416 mm
Surface: Antiglare (Haze 25%), Hard coating (3H)
Brightness: 250 cd / m²
Contrast Ratio: 1000: 1
Display Colors: 16.7M (6-bit + Hi-FRC), CIE1931 72%
Response Time: 1.3 / 3.7 (Tr / Td)
Frequency: 60Hz
Lamp Type: 12S4P WLED Without Driver
Signal Interface: LVDS (1 ch, 8-bit), 30 pins
Voltage: 5.0V
LED TV THOMSON T22E27U with LCD V216BG1-LE1, diagonal size 22 "(56 cm) 16: 9 format. The declared brightness of the screen of 250 cd / m2 is provided by modern LED backlight LED. less than 1000: 1. The design of the LCD panel uses a backlight with an edge arrangement of LEDs - Edge LED. It is possible to view in high quality HD at a resolution of 1366x768 pixels in the 720p standard (HD Ready). Input high-frequency or video signal is decoded in analog systems PAL, SECAM, NTSC Digital signal formation (graphic format) is performed in the standards 480i, 480p, 576i, 576p, 720p, 1080i Multimedia formats are supported: MP3, MPEG4, DivX, JPEG.
The power of the sound system of 6 W (2x3 W) is provided by two speakers. The NICAM STEREO audio processing system is used.
External interface (communication with other devices) is supported by standard input and output connectors: antenna input (RF), AV, component, VGA, HDMI, USB. A headphone jack is provided. A standard VGA (D-Sub 15) connector is used to connect a laptop or computer. This interface supports resolutions: 640x480, 800x600, 1024x768, 1360x768.
The power consumed by the TV from the network in operating mode is not more than 25 watts.
Dimensions: with stand 524x370x187 mm, without stand 524x337x46 mm.
TV weight: without stand: 3.6 kg.
